Stick to what you think is best for your children in terms of visitation and when school starts...try to help get them ready etc and try , really try, to stay involved in all aspects of their lives. They will love and should love you both, but this is not a competition. It takes energy, willingness and most of all as you already know, patience to be there in ALL ways for children. <P>Are your children seeing a professional as yet, or someone they can really talk to..this is so important. My advice...the more you do with and for them, the stronger the bond will be in the long term.<P><BR>I have discovered that even if my kids do not like me, there is no prize for being a parent, so one must do what is the best for the children, even if they hate the decisions the parent makes.
